Output 3bac5ca1452fd045489179d0e2681890f2b671370d6fd14cc369bf7f9ea1e856:1221

value
331163
script pubkey
OP_0 OP_PUSHBYTES_20 2d18c70e7f1b895d34de52d841e6b647f3ab7e36
address
tb1q95vvwrnlrwy46dx72tvyre4kgle6kl3k2dshek
transaction
3bac5ca1452fd045489179d0e2681890f2b671370d6fd14cc369bf7f9ea1e856
confirmations
530
spent
false

1 Sat Range